initiateOnDeviceConversionMeasurementWithHashedEmailAddress method

Future<void> initiateOnDeviceConversionMeasurementWithHashedEmailAddress(
  1. String hashedEmailAddress
)

Initiates on-device conversion measurement given a sha256-hashed, UTF8 encoded, user email address. Requires dependency GoogleAppMeasurementOnDeviceConversion to be linked in, otherwise it is a no-op.

Only available on iOS.

Implementation

Future<void> initiateOnDeviceConversionMeasurementWithHashedEmailAddress(
  String hashedEmailAddress,
) async {
  if (defaultTargetPlatform != TargetPlatform.iOS) {
    throw UnimplementedError(
      'initiateOnDeviceConversionMeasurementWithHashedEmailAddress() is only supported on iOS.',
    );
  }
  await _delegate.initiateOnDeviceConversionMeasurement(
    hashedEmailAddress: hashedEmailAddress,
  );
}